Clifton villa sells for R90m in auction price record

- Business Reporter

A WINNING bid of R90million on a luxury Clifton villa smashed South Africa’s residentia­l auction price record by more than R30m last week.

Joff van Reenen, director and lead auctioneer for The High Street Auction Company, said in the same sale the company auctioned off 31 lots of property from Clifton to Ballito and the Magaliesbe­rg with a total value of more than R500m.

Van Reenen said the previous residentia­l record bid was on a house in Sandhurst, Joburg, for R54m.

He said after an accelerate­d marketing campaign in conjunctio­n with Lew Geffen Sotheby’s Internatio­nal Realty, the bank-instructed Clifton sale of the Nettleton Ridge house provoked “live responses” from 29 countries, with more than 5000 views of the house on the company website prior to the sale.

“The hammer fell at R90m, and the sale is now under confirmati­on for a five-day period. Confirmati­on periods are normal within the auction industry and not exclusive to this property.”

Van Reenen said Thursday’s auction of the Clifton house to a certain extent corrected the market in the area.

He said the house was previously on the market for R150m and not even buyers with high value foreign currency to spend were prepared to consider that price. Van Reenen said a Clifton resident made the highest bid.

“Its someone who lives in Clifton and wants to stay there, so the property should remain in South African hands.”

Lew Geffen, chairman of Lew Geffen Sotheby’s Internatio­nal Realty said: “We’ve seen this time and time again that when a trophy home comes on the market as a bank-instructed sale it will always attract the right buyer at the right price because it corrects the market.

“Mark Thatcher’s house in Cape Town sold under similar circumstan­ces and an auction is an outstandin­g way to ensure a quick, effective and market-related result.”
